  5. BE CAREFUL, I had a reply to an Flea Bay add some thing like that. They sent me a bank draft, that was to include the shipping. Asked me to cash the draft and pay the shipper from the difference.

    I took the draft to the bank, asked them to check it (although they checked once and said it was good) the second time they found that THE BANK DRAFT WAS FAKE. If I would have kept going the scammer would have had the difference $ (sent to the "shipper") and the bank said they would have charged my account for the full amount of the draft and may have grounds to charge me with fraud, for having anything to do with the fake bank draft.

  13. Beware that is a SCAM. The cheque will clear after 3 days and the guy will take the car. But after a week or so the cheque will bounce back. If in doubt, then don't. Plenty of other buyers out there. Tell the guy to take a hike back to Nigeria. I nearly got caught 10 yrs ago selling my Katana. Fortunately i explicitly talked to my bank about the cheque clearing and got confirmation that it was fine and that it was safe. Then a week later it bounced. You see they send more than the value of the vehicle on the cheque and ask you send the rest back via a wired transaction. They are only interested in this, not the vehicle. Ie they sent me £5k for the bike but i only asked £3.6 and sent the £1.4k back via western union wired transfer. Fortunately this happened as the bank and their detectives watched and they traced it and arrested the guy in Nigeria.
